U ovoj se temi opisuju najčešći razlozi za prikaz "#N/A" kao rezultat funkcija INDEXili MATCH .
Napomena: Ako želite da funkcija INDEX ili MATCH vrati smislenu vrijednost umjesto funkcije #N/A, koristite funkciju IFERROR , a zatim ugniježđujte funkcije INDEX i MATCH unutar te funkcije. Zamjena #N/A vlastitom vrijednošću identificira samo pogrešku, ali je ne rješava. Stoga je vrlo važno da prije korištenja funkcije IFERROR provjerite funkcionira li formula ispravno kako želite.
Problem: nema podataka koji bi se podudarali
Kada funkcija MATCH ne pronađe traženu vrijednost u polju pretraživanja, vraća pogrešku #N/A.
Ako mislite da su podaci prisutni u proračunskoj tablici, ali ih MATCH ne može pronaći, to je možda zato što:
-
Ćelija sadrži neočekivane znakove ili skrivene razmake.
-
Ćelija možda nije oblikovana kao ispravna vrsta podataka. Ćelija, primjerice, sadrži numeričke vrijednosti, ali je možda oblikovana kao tekst.
RJEŠENJE: da biste uklonili neočekivane znakove ili skrivene razmake, koristite funkciju CLEAN ili TRIM . Provjerite i jesu li ćelije oblikovane kao ispravne vrste podataka.
Koristili ste formulu polja bez pritiskanja tipki Ctrl + Shift + Enter
Kada koristite polje u funkcijama INDEX, MATCH ili kombinaciju tih dviju funkcija, na tipkovnici morate pritisnuti Ctrl + Shift + Enter. Excel će automatski obuhvatiti formulu unutar vitičastih zagrada {}. Ako sami pokušate unijeti zagrade, Excel će prikazati formulu kao tekst.
Napomena: Ako imate trenutnu verziju sustava Microsoft 365, možete jednostavno unijeti formulu u izlaznu ćeliju, a zatim pritisnuti ENTER da biste formulu potvrdili kao formulu dinamičkog polja. U suprotnom se formula mora unijeti kao naslijeđena formula polja tako da najprije odaberete izlazni raspon, unesete formulu u izlaznu ćeliju, a zatim pritisnete CTRL + SHIFT + ENTER da biste je potvrdili. Excel umjesto vas umeće vitičaste zagrade na početak i kraj formule. Da biste saznali više o formulama polja, pročitajte odjeljak Smjernice za formule polja i primjeri.
Problem: postoji nedosljednost u vrsti podudaranja i redoslijedu sortiranja podataka
Kada koristite MATCH, trebala bi biti dosljednost između vrijednosti u argumentu match_type i redoslijeda sortiranja vrijednosti u polju pretraživanja. Ako sintaksa odstupi od sljedećih pravila, prikazat će se pogreška #N/A.
-
Ako match_type 1 ili nije naveden, vrijednosti u lookup_array moraju biti uzlaznim redoslijedom. Na primjer, -2, -1, 0 , 1 , 2..., A, B, C..., FALSE, TRUE, da biste ih natvorili.
-
Ako match_type -1, vrijednosti u lookup_array moraju biti silaznim redoslijedom.
U sljedećem je primjeru funkcija MATCH
=MATCH(40;B2:B10;-1)
Argument match_type u sintaksi postavljen je na -1, što znači da bi redoslijed vrijednosti u ćeliji B2:B10 trebao biti silaznim redoslijedom da bi formula funkcionirala. No vrijednosti su uzlaznim redoslijedom i to uzrokuje pogrešku #N/A.
OTOPINA: Promijenite argument match_type 1 ili sortirajte tablicu silaznim oblikom. Zatim pokušajte ponovno.
Je li vam potrebna dodatna pomoć?
Uvijek možete postaviti pitanje stručnjaku u tehničkoj zajednici za Excel ili zatražiti podršku u zajednicama.
Dodatne informacije
Korištenje funkcija radnog lista INDEX i MATCH s više kriterija u programu Excel
Pregled formula u programu Excel
Izbjegavanje neispravnih formula
Pronalaženje pogrešaka u formulama